HTML和CSS設(shè)置導(dǎo)航的方法
HTML和CSS是構(gòu)建網(wǎng)頁的兩種主要技術(shù),其中HTML用于定義網(wǎng)頁的結(jié)構(gòu),而CSS則用于定義網(wǎng)頁的外觀和樣式,在導(dǎo)航欄的設(shè)置中,HTML用于定義導(dǎo)航欄的結(jié)構(gòu),如菜單項、子菜單等,而CSS則用于定義導(dǎo)航欄的外觀,如顏色、大小、位置等。
使用HTML定義導(dǎo)航欄的結(jié)構(gòu),在HTML中,可以使用ul(無序列表)元素來定義菜單項,使用li(列表項)元素來定義每個菜單項的子菜單,以下代碼定義了一個包含兩個菜單項和兩個子菜單的導(dǎo)航欄:
<ul> <li>菜單項1 <ul> <li>子菜單1</li> <li>子菜單2</li> </ul> </li> <li>菜單項2 <ul> <li>子菜單3</li> <li>子菜單4</li> </ul> </li> </ul>
使用CSS定義導(dǎo)航欄的外觀,在CSS中,可以使用各種屬性來定義導(dǎo)航欄的顏色、大小、位置等,以下代碼將導(dǎo)航欄的顏色設(shè)置為藍色,字體大小設(shè)置為16px,位置設(shè)置為固定在頁面頂部:
ul { background-color: blue; font-size: 16px; position: fixed; top: 0; }
還可以添加一些交互效果,如鼠標(biāo)懸停時改變顏色、點擊時彈出子菜單等,這些交互效果可以通過JavaScript或CSS的偽類來實現(xiàn)。
HTML和CSS是設(shè)置導(dǎo)航欄的重要技術(shù),通過它們可以實現(xiàn)各種樣式和交互效果,在實際應(yīng)用中,可以根據(jù)具體需求選擇適合的技術(shù)和工具來實現(xiàn)所需的導(dǎo)航欄效果。